John Brendler, ACSW. LMFT, is an approved AAMFT supervisor and conducts supervision groups for practitioners working with children/adolescents, families and couples. The focus is on developing the practitioner's use of self in working with families and couples. The supervisory process includes teaching tapes of therapy and consultations, live consultations with families and couples, didactic materials, and the participants' presentations of their own clinical work through discussion and /or videotapes. The groups meet for 20 sessions, starting in September and ending the following June. Each group comprises approximately 7 people, representing diverse disciplines and therapeutic settings, including outpatient mental health clinics, home-based services, private practice, inpatient, residential/day treatment facilities, schools, and medical practices. |
